ST/AR ST Segment Algorithm
Step
Action
2
From the All Controls window, select the
button under
ST Alarms
Alarm Management and Setup.
3
In the ST Alarms window, adjust alarms as needed. Choices for
setting the ST alarm limits are:
Click on this button if want to have the specific
Unit Settings—
limits that are pre-set for your unit.
Click on this button to set high and low limits around
Smart Limits—
your patient's current ST value. The difference above and below the
patient's ST value are pre-set for your unit.
Smart Limits can be configured to automatically be activated
Note—
when the patient is connected. See the IntelliVue Information Center
Instructions for Use for additional information on using smart limits.
Use these to set the high and low alarm limits
Specified limits—
based on your assessment of the patient's clinical condition, unit
protocols, or physician orders or medication specified limits. A good
guideline is + 1.0 mm or - 1.0 mm from the patient's ST, or follow
your unit protocol.
